Egmont Park Stud will become the naming rights sponsor to four prominent juvenile feature races to be run at Albion Park, including the 2-year-old Group 1 QBred Triad Finals for both sexes set to be run on July 20, the final night of the TAB Queensland Winter Racing Carnival.

Egmont Park Stud Master, Peter Bell said in signing the sponsorship agreement “we are always happy to encourage and support harness racing in Queensland.   

The other two Egmont Park Stud sponsored races will be the 2-year-old QBred Breeders Classic Finals scheduled for April 13.

“The Albion Park Harness Racing Club is delighted to secure Egmont Park Stud’ sponsorship for these prestigious races,” APHRC Chairman David Fowler said.

“These races regularly promote the best in our younger ranks and are often a springboard to bigger and better things.

“Egmont Park has long been the trail blazer in Queensland breeding and the club has also enjoyed a close association with the nursery.”

“It is a wonderful for their brand to be associated with these feature races," Fowler said.

As part of the sponsorship, Egmont Park Stud will also play host to a special function for owners that have qualified starters for the 2-year-old Triad Finals to be held at Albion Park on Blacks A Fake night July 20.
